- W1586580736 abstract "This chapter describes the basic concepts of magnetic resonance and some of the principal interaction terms revealed in the electron paramagnetic resonance (EPR) and electron-nuclear double-resonance (ENDOR) spectra. Several examples are cited in the chapter to illustrate how each of these shows up in the spectra and how, in turn, they can be used to reveal the microscopic structure of a defect. EPR and ENDOR can be extremely powerful experimental tools for the study of point defects in semiconductors. Their magnetic resonance spectra, properly interpreted, often contain highly detailed microscopic information about the structure of a defect, which cannot be obtained in any other way. In an EPR experiment, the sample is placed in a magnetic field and transitions are induced between the Zeeman levels of the defect. Either dispersion or absorption can be studied by adjusting the phase of the reference signal derived directly from the microwave source." @default.
